Finance Review Summary — Corvane Product Line Pricing

Prepared for sales leads.

Our review of the Corvane line shows current list prices sit roughly 8% below comparable offerings, while gross margin has slipped to 31% due to component cost inflation. We recommend a staged increase: 4% at the next catalog refresh, with a further 3% contingent on renewal rates holding. Discount authority should be tightened to 10% without director approval. Volume customers will receive advance notice. The rationale tied to our broader plans is noted below.

board note of tahog-yagef: Headcount on the Ralael team goes from 9 to 80 by the end of April. Gross margin on Ralael came in at 15 percent against a plan of 5 percent.

**FAQ: Sproutline watering scheduler**

Q: Why did schedules skip last Tuesday?

A: The moisture-sensor feed stalled and Sproutline defaults to skip, not flood. Intentional. Watchdog now restarts the feed after 10 minutes. No plant casualties reported. Schedule state is backed up hourly; restoring it requires unlocking the config store, so keep the recovery passphrase below on hand.

vault phrase of yaguf-hahaf = druath-holix

It sits between Standard and Enterprise, adding priority support, the Glintworks analytics module, and a higher usage cap. Pricing lands about 30% above Standard. Branch managers should start flagging likely upgrade candidates now — ideally customers who hit usage limits twice in the last six months. Training sessions run over the next fortnight; sign your teams up early. Don't discuss externally yet. Full positioning is covered in the confidential note below.

board note of fadug-hagug: Rusirek Group plans to raise the Holvan list price by 2 percent in June.

## Changelog — v3.2.0: Password reset defaults changed

The Keyfall reset flow now issues single-use tokens with shorter lifetimes. Reset links expire faster, rate limits per account are stricter, and the old fallback email template is removed. Anyone upgrading from v2.x must migrate their overrides; silent fallback to old defaults no longer happens and startup will fail on unknown keys. Session invalidation on successful reset is now mandatory. The new default values shipped with this release are listed below.

deployment values, yageg-hahig:
WENAEL_HOST=wenael.tolvaqlabs.internal
WENAEL_PORT=4000